The New York Times, The San Francisco Chronicle, and other news outlets ran stories about a French engineer who claims that he has solved the Zodiac’s remaining ciphers, known as the Z13 and the Z32. The newly-proposed solutions point to long-time suspect Larry Kane and indicate a connection to a suspected Zodiac postcard and a possible victim who disappeared in 1970. These claims may seem compelling but the facts reveal many problems with the methods used to produce these solutions. Including audio clips with Harvey Hines, Mike Morford (ZodiacKillerSite.net), and David Oranchak (ZodiacKillerCiphers.com).
